Weather-Resistant Wonders: Maintaining Your Outdoor Furniture
Your patio is an oasis, a tranquil escape from the hustle and bustle. But exposure can take its toll on your outdoor furniture over time. Luckily, with a little TLC, you can keep your furniture looking impressive for years to come.
Regular washing is essential to prevent dirt and grime from building up and damaging the material. Use a mild detergent and warm water, and avoid harsh chemicals that can bleach the fabric or paint. Once clean, allow your furniture to evaporate completely before storing it away.
Additionally, consider investing in a durable cover for your furniture when not in use. This will shield it from the elements and help to prevent rusting. With a little care and attention, your outdoor furniture can withstand the challenges of nature and provide you with years of enjoyment.
